ST 400 allows you to detect both on and off electronic devices, as well as accurately determine their installation location. Using the locator, the operator can distinguish the "responses" of real semiconductors from "false" signals (corrosion, metal, metal-oxide-metal structure).
The main distinguishing feature of the CAYMAN series nonlinear locators is the use of a multi-frequency radiation mode, which allows you to get a number of advantages over locators created using the classic scheme:
increased selectivity (the ability to distinguish electronic components against the background of the metal-oxide-metal structure); increased probability of detecting electronic devices behind partially shielded surfaces (for example, chain-link mesh); optimal ratio of radiation power and detection range; the ability to identify detected objects in audio mode; the ability to effectively use the locator in complex interference conditions.
